The NMAT (NMIMS Management Aptitude Test) is an important entrance exam for those interested in pursuing an MBA from top colleges in India or other countries. The exam evaluates students’ abilities in three domains: logical reasoning, language skills, and quantitative capabilities. Candidates have 120 minutes to complete the 108 questions: 28 minutes for language skills, 52 minutes for quantitative skills, and 40 minutes for logical reasoning.

NMAT Sample Papers vs Previous Year Question Papers
The current syllabus and level of difficulty can be found in NMAT sample papers, often known as NMAT Mock Tests. In contrast, previous year question papers (PYQs) are genuine memory-based questions from previous years exams. PYQs give more information on specific exam patterns, while the practice papers helps students improve their speed and flexibility.
Feature | Sample Papers / Mock Tests | Previous Year Question Papers (PYQs) |
Source | Created by the GMAC or coaching centers. | Recollected after the exam by experts and students. |
Purpose | Ideal for improving exam temperament, speed, and time management. | Ideal for comprehending actual test difficulties, question patterns, and trends. |
Accuracy | Varies in complexity; some mocks are purposefully more challenging. | The content and question structure of actual prior exams are quite accurate. |
NMAT Exam Pattern & Marking Scheme
According to the latest NMAT Exam Pattern, the 108 multiple-choice questions on the computer-adaptive NMAT by GMAC are divided into three sections: Language Skills (36 questions in 28 minutes), Logical Reasoning (36 questions in 40 minutes), and Quantitative Skills (36 questions in 52 minutes). It takes a total of 120 minutes.
The NMAT marking technique assesses applicants using a tiered scoring system rather than a rigorous raw score tally:
- Sectional Scores: Each of the three parts is assigned a score ranging from 12 to 120 marks.
- Total Score: The composite score can vary from 36 to 360 marks.
- No Negative Marking: There is no negative marking for inaccurate or unattempted answers. Students will get no marks for incorrect or skipped answers, therefore, smart guessing is strongly advised.

NMAT Exam Analysis Over the Years
The NMAT by GMAC exam has been very consistent throughout time, with a moderate level of difficulty overall. While the exam structure has been slightly refined, the adaptive format, focus on speed, and balanced sectional distribution have not changed. Candidates have regularly said that while Language Skills is often the simplest, Quantitative Skills is the most difficult.
Year | Overall Difficulty | Language Skills | Quantitative Skills | Logical Reasoning |
2025 | Moderate | Moderate | Moderate to Difficult | Moderate |
2024 | Moderate | Easy to Moderate | Moderate to Difficult | Moderate |
2023 | Moderate | Moderate | Moderate | Moderate |
2022 | Moderate | Easy to Moderate | Moderate | Moderate |
2021 | Moderate | Easy | Moderate | Moderate to Difficult |
